The GFB Mach 2 Recirculating Diverter Valve for Mitsubishi EVO models (IX) offers impressive performance without the typical blow-off noise. Thanks to the advanced TMS technology, this valve ensures fast boost recovery during shifting and optimal throttle response. It can easily withstand boost pressures of over 100 psi, which is more than any standard turbo can deliver. Configured for full recirculation, the Mach 2 offers high-performance benefits without the noise.
- Full recirculation: No blow-off noise, but maximum performance.
- Fast boost recovery: Improves performance during shifting.
- High pressure resistance: Can handle more than 100 psi.
- Durable and reliable: Ideal for high-performance applications.
- Compatible Vehicles (selection): Mitsubishi Lancer Evolution (EVO): IX (1996-2015), Evolution Final Edition (2015), Evolution GSR (2008-2015), Evolution MR (2005-2015), Evolution RS/SE (2005- 2010), Mitsubishi Eclipse: GST (1995-1999), GSX (1995-1999), Spyder GST (1996-1999), Mitsubishi 3000GT: VR-4 (1991-1999), Spyder VR-4 (1995-1996), Subaru Legacy: 2.5T (2010-2012), Dodge Stealth: R/T Turbo (1991-1996), Eagle Talon: TSi (1995-1998)
